[ARCHIV]Alle Fragen von Anfängern, um das Forum nicht zu überladen. Fachleute, gehen Sie nicht daran vorbei. Ohne dich kann ich nirgendwo hingehen - 5. - Seite 223
Sie verpassen Handelsmöglichkeiten:
- Freie Handelsapplikationen
- Über 8.000 Signale zum Kopieren
- Wirtschaftsnachrichten für die Lage an den Finanzmärkte
Registrierung
Einloggen
Sie stimmen der Website-Richtlinie und den Nutzungsbedingungen zu.
Wenn Sie kein Benutzerkonto haben, registrieren Sie sich
Meine Herren! Guten Abend!
Könnten Sie mir bitte sagen, warum der Compiler denkt, dass in dem folgenden Code
die Variable int Ticket ist undefiniert.
Es erzeugt einen Fehler
'Ticket' - Variable nicht definiert C:\Programmdateien\Alpari NZ MT4(2)\experts\hhhh.mq4 (18, 6)
Die Variable Ticket ist jedoch auch in der Zuweisungsanweisung im folgenden Code definiert, und der Code lässt sich erfolgreich kompilieren
Wahrscheinlich fehlen nur Klammern an einer Stelle
Die Variable int Ticket ist lokal und wird beim nächsten Tick zurückgesetzt.
Ich bin auf dieses Problem gestoßen.
Ich muss ein eindimensionales Array vom Typ double für 3000 Gebotspreise initialisieren, wobei alle Werte unterschiedlich sind und nicht in der richtigen Reihenfolge stehen.
Ich muss jeden Wert manuell durch ein Komma getrennt eingeben - das ist unrealistisch.
Ich habe es mit Excel versucht, aber wenn ich einen Punkt anstelle einer Gleitkommazahl eingebe, liest Excel die Zahlen nicht, um ein Komma dazwischen zu setzen.
Bitte schlagen Sie die beste Option vor.
Ich habe einen einfachen Expert Advisor geschrieben, der 3 Variablen zurückgibt und sie an start() übergibt.
Dann sollten bei jedem Tick diese Daten (Objekttyp, Preis1 und Preis2) zurückgegeben werden.
Dann lasse ich diesen Expert Advisor im Visualisierungsmodus des Testers laufen und zeichne von Hand eine Linie in den Chart. Die Zeichnungspreise und der Objekttyp, die ich mit der FunktionIsObjectFound() erhalten habe, sind nicht korrekt. Hier ist die Protokollausgabe:
Die Linie ist handgezeichnet, d. h. sie hat einen Typ und andere Parameter:
Warum werden die erforderlichen Parameter nicht zurückgegeben?
Ich bin auf dieses Problem gestoßen.
Ich muss ein eindimensionales Array vom Typ Double für 3000 Gebotspreise initialisieren, wobei alle Werte unterschiedlich sind und nicht in der richtigen Reihenfolge stehen.
Es ist unrealistisch, jeden Wert manuell durch ein Komma getrennt einzugeben.
Ich habe es mit Excel versucht, aber wenn ich einen Punkt anstelle eines Fließkommas einfüge, liest Excel die Zahlen nicht, um ein Komma dazwischen zu setzen.
Bitte schlagen Sie die beste Option vor.
Excel kann lesen, zeige mir mehr Details, wie du es gemacht hast
Ich habe einen einfachen Expert Advisor geschrieben, der 3 Variablen zurückgibt und sie an start() übergibt.
Dann sollten bei jedem Tick diese Daten (Objekttyp, Preis1 und Preis2) zurückgegeben werden.
Dann lasse ich diesen Expert Advisor im Visualisierungsmodus im Tester laufen und zeichne von Hand eine Linie in den Chart. Die Zeichnungspreise und der Objekttyp, die ich mit der FunktionIsObjectFound() erhalten habe, sind nicht korrekt. Hier ist die Protokollausgabe:
Die Linie ist handgezeichnet, d. h. sie hat einen Typ und andere Parameter:
Warum werden die erforderlichen Parameter nicht zurückgegeben?
Wir müssen
objName ohne Anführungszeichen. Dies ist der Variablenname (Bezeichner im Programmtext), der den Objektnamen (String) enthält
Es sollte sein
objName ohne Anführungszeichen. Dies ist der Variablenname (Bezeichner im Programmtext), der den Objektnamen (String) enthält
In der Dokumentation steht übrigens etwas anderes. Das war der Punkt, an dem ich in die Verwirrung geriet.
Excel kann es lesen, zeigen Sie mir mehr Details, wie man es macht
In der Zeile der 100 Werte mit einem Komma nach dem ersten Zeichen (d.h. Preis)
Hervorheben einer Zeile
Startseite - Suchen und Ersetzen
Alle Kommas in Punkte umwandeln - erfolgreich.
Jetzt müssen wir Kommas zwischen die Werte setzen
Ich wähle das Format der Zellen
Alle Formate
Im aktiven Feld, das das Zahlenformat meiner Zeichenfolge anzeigt, habe ich ein Komma am Ende gesetzt
Exel sagt, dass er das Format, das ich eingegeben habe, nicht verarbeiten kann.
In der Dokumentation steht übrigens etwas anderes. Ich bin also in die Irre geführt worden.